ZIP 15952 and ZIP 15958 are ZIP Code areas in Pennsylvania.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 15958 has the higher population (2,190 vs 1,157 in ZIP 15952). ZIP 15958 has the higher median household income ($69,265 vs $55,859 in ZIP 15952). ZIP 15952 has the higher median home value ($147,300 vs $139,100 in ZIP 15958).
